Engine Specifications
Engine: Inline 6
Displacement: 230 cubic inches (3.8 L)
Horsepower: 103 hp
Torque: 190 lb-ft
Compression Ratio: 7.0:1
Ignition System: Battery and coil
Cooling System: Liquid-cooled
Performance Specifications
0-60 Time: Estimated 20 seconds
1/4 Mile Time: Estimated 21 seconds
Top Speed: 90 mph
Transmission and Drive
Drive Type: Rear-wheel drive
Transmission Type: 3-speed manual, 4-speed semi-automatic
Fuel and Efficiency
Fuel System Type: Carburetor
MPG: Estimated 15-20 mpg
Dimensions and Brakes
Brakes: Drum brakes
Wheelbase: 123.5 inches
Weight: 3,400 lbs

1950 Dodge Coronet: A Testament to Post-War Automotive Excellence

The 1950 Dodge Coronet stands as a shining example of American automotive resilience and innovation in the post-World War II era. As one of the first models to roll off the production lines after the war, the Coronet symbolized a return to normalcy and the beginning of an economic boom. Manufactured by Dodge, a division of Chrysler Corporation, this vehicle was introduced at a time when American families were eager for new beginnings and reliable transportation. A unique fact about the Coronet is that it was one of the few cars at the time to offer a Gyro-Matic transmission, which was Dodge's own version of a semi-automatic transmission.

Design and Innovation

The 1950 Dodge Coronet boasted an exterior that exuded strength and durability, with its robust grille and pronounced fenders that were characteristic of the era's design ethos. The car's interior was a haven of comfort, featuring high-quality fabrics and materials that were designed to stand the test of time. Technologically, it was ahead of its time with features like fluid drive and an optional radio, which were considered luxury items back then. The Coronet came in various color options, with popular choices being Meadowbrook Green and Blackberry Wine. Body styles ranged from sedans to coupes, with the iconic four-door sedan being a family favorite.

Historical Significance

The 1950 Dodge Coronet left an indelible mark on automotive history through its blend of style, technology, and affordability. It set itself apart from contemporaries with its build quality and advanced features like the Gyro-Matic transmission. Its lasting influence can be seen in how it helped shape consumer expectations for what a family car should offer in terms of convenience and performance.

Performance and Handling

Underneath its hood, the Coronet housed a robust inline-six engine that delivered dependable performance. While not built for speed by today's standards, it offered respectable acceleration for its time. On the road, drivers appreciated its smooth ride quality and handling prowess over various conditions. The driving experience was characterized by the throaty hum of its engine and the solid feel of American engineering at work.

Ownership Experience

The 1950 Dodge Coronet served multiple purposes: as a daily driver for families, a show car for enthusiasts, and occasionally even as a racing vehicle in stock car events. Owners found maintenance straightforward due to its simple mechanical design and widespread availability of parts. However, as with any vintage vehicle, upkeep could be challenging due to aging components.

Fun Facts

Among trivia enthusiasts, it's noteworthy that certain editions of the Coronet are exceedingly rare today—such as those equipped with factory sunroofs or convertibles. While not known for breaking speed records, it did set sales records for Dodge at the time. The vehicle also faced criticism for its conservative styling compared to flashier models from competitors.

Collector's Information

Today, the 1950 Dodge Coronet is cherished among collectors for its historical significance and classic charm. Estimates suggest that tens of thousands were produced during its run; however exact figures are hard to come by. In terms of value range, well-maintained examples can fetch anywhere from $10,000 to $30,000 depending on condition and originality. The market trend shows that values are generally appreciating as these vehicles become rarer over time.
